Appalachian Retreat was completed in May 2008. It has been furnished exclusively at the Hickory Furniture Mart with top of the line leather mountain style furnishings. The house is log sided, with a red tin roof, two porches and three levels.
Each level has its own private bath and sitting area. The main level and lower level master suite each have a TV with Direct TV. The main level has a stereo system that is MP3 compatible, so bring your iPod! The kitchen has granite counters, stainless steel appliances, great dishes, serving pieces, wine glasses, cooking utensils. The owners outfitted this house not as a rental home, but as if they would use it full time.
This cabin in the Blue Ridge Mountains has beautiful mountain views and is ideally located for visits to Boone and ASU, West Jefferson and the New River. The Blue Ridge Parkway entrance is five minutes away with great biking. Mountain biking and bicycle rentals are all close by. The owners have left travel brochures and biking guides to be used by the guests.
This cabin is in a great location to be able to have a quiet romantic getaway and then go into town for a great dinner. Blowing Rock is only 30 minutes away as are the ski slopes of Beech and Sugar Mountains. This cabin was purchased not just for its amazing looks, but for its fabulous location.
